Highlights
- Lancaster spends 51.4% more per student than Highlands Ranch.
- The Student Teacher Ratio is 21.9% lower in Lancaster than in Highlands Ranch. (lower means fewer students in each classroom).
- Lancaster had 16.5% fewer residents who had graduated High School compared to Highlands Ranch
